HDK
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
nanovdb::build::LeafNode< BuildT > Member List

This is the complete list of members for nanovdb::build::LeafNode< BuildT >, including all inherited members.

beginValue()nanovdb::build::LeafNode< BuildT >inline
beginValueOff()nanovdb::build::LeafNode< BuildT >inline
beginValueOn()nanovdb::build::LeafNode< BuildT >inline
BuildType typedefnanovdb::build::LeafNode< BuildT >
cbeginValueAll() const nanovdb::build::LeafNode< BuildT >inline
cbeginValueOff() const nanovdb::build::LeafNode< BuildT >inline
cbeginValueOn() const nanovdb::build::LeafNode< BuildT >inline
CoordToOffset(const Coord &ijk)nanovdb::build::LeafNode< BuildT >inlinestatic
DIMnanovdb::build::LeafNode< BuildT >static
get(const Coord &ijk, ArgsT &&...args) const nanovdb::build::LeafNode< BuildT >inline
getFirstValue() const nanovdb::build::LeafNode< BuildT >inline
getLastValue() const nanovdb::build::LeafNode< BuildT >inline
getValue(uint32_t i) const nanovdb::build::LeafNode< BuildT >inline
getValue(const Coord &ijk) const nanovdb::build::LeafNode< BuildT >inline
getValueAndCache(const Coord &ijk, const AccT &) const nanovdb::build::LeafNode< BuildT >inline
getValueMask() const nanovdb::build::LeafNode< BuildT >inline
isActiveAndCache(const Coord &ijk, const AccT &) const nanovdb::build::LeafNode< BuildT >inline
LeafNode(const Coord &ijk, const ValueType &value, bool state)nanovdb::build::LeafNode< BuildT >inline
LeafNode(const LeafNode &)=deletenanovdb::build::LeafNode< BuildT >
LeafNode(LeafNode &&)=deletenanovdb::build::LeafNode< BuildT >
LeafNodeType typedefnanovdb::build::LeafNode< BuildT >
LEVELnanovdb::build::LeafNode< BuildT >static
localToGlobalCoord(Coord &ijk) const nanovdb::build::LeafNode< BuildT >inline
LOG2DIMnanovdb::build::LeafNode< BuildT >static
MASKnanovdb::build::LeafNode< BuildT >static
MaskIterT typedefnanovdb::build::LeafNode< BuildT >
mDstNodenanovdb::build::LeafNode< BuildT >
mDstOffsetnanovdb::build::LeafNode< BuildT >
merge(LeafNode &other)nanovdb::build::LeafNode< BuildT >inline
mOriginnanovdb::build::LeafNode< BuildT >
mValueMasknanovdb::build::LeafNode< BuildT >
mValuesnanovdb::build::LeafNode< BuildT >
NanoLeafT typedefnanovdb::build::LeafNode< BuildT >
NodeMaskType typedefnanovdb::build::LeafNode< BuildT >
NUM_VALUESnanovdb::build::LeafNode< BuildT >static
offsetToGlobalCoord(uint32_t n) const nanovdb::build::LeafNode< BuildT >inline
OffsetToLocalCoord(uint32_t n)nanovdb::build::LeafNode< BuildT >inlinestatic
operator=(const LeafNode &)=deletenanovdb::build::LeafNode< BuildT >
operator=(LeafNode &&)=deletenanovdb::build::LeafNode< BuildT >
origin() const nanovdb::build::LeafNode< BuildT >inline
set(const Coord &ijk, ArgsT &&...args)nanovdb::build::LeafNode< BuildT >inline
setValue(uint32_t n, const ValueType &value)nanovdb::build::LeafNode< BuildT >inline
setValue(const Coord &ijk, const ValueType &value)nanovdb::build::LeafNode< BuildT >inline
setValueAndCache(const Coord &ijk, const ValueType &value, const AccT &)nanovdb::build::LeafNode< BuildT >inline
setValueOnAndCache(const Coord &ijk, const AccT &)nanovdb::build::LeafNode< BuildT >inline
signedFloodFill(T outside)nanovdb::build::LeafNode< BuildT >inline
SIZEnanovdb::build::LeafNode< BuildT >static
TOTALnanovdb::build::LeafNode< BuildT >static
valueMask() const nanovdb::build::LeafNode< BuildT >inline
ValueType typedefnanovdb::build::LeafNode< BuildT >
~LeafNode()=defaultnanovdb::build::LeafNode< BuildT >